SCN-2-11+ Details

  • Manufacturer Part Number:

    SCN-2-11+

  • Pbfree Code:

    Yes

  • Rohs Code:

    Yes

  • Part Life Cycle Code:

    Active

  • Package Description:

    FV1206-1, 6 PIN

  • Country Of Origin:

    Taiwan

  • ECCN Code:

    EAR99

  • Manufacturer:

    Mini-Circuits

  • YTEOL:

    7

  • Additional Feature:

    ISOLATION-MIN (DB):15

  • Characteristic Impedance:

    50 Ω

  • Construction:

    COMPONENT

  • Input Power-Max (CW):

    43.01 dBm

  • Insertion Loss-Max:

    0.8 dB

  • JESD-609 Code:

    e3

  • Operating Frequency-Max:

    1175 MHz

  • Operating Frequency-Min:

    800 MHz

  • Operating Temperature-Max:

    100 °C

  • Operating Temperature-Min:

    -55 °C

  • RF/Microwave Device Type:

    COMBINER

  • Terminal Finish:

    Tin (Sn) - with Nickel (Ni) barrier

About Mini-Circuits

Mini-Circuits is a global leader in the design, manufacturing, and distribution of RF and microwave components and systems. The company's product portfolio includes a vast array of components such as amplifiers, mixers, splitters, couplers, filters, switches, and attenuators, among others. These components cover frequency ranges from DC to 65 GHz and beyond, serving applications in wireless communication, satellite communication, radar systems, test and measurement equipment, medical devices, and more.
